RB>What must I do to allow my IBM/compatible to print with my Imagewriter II?
RB>I'm pretty sure I have the proper cable (RS232-to-Imagewriter), I'm just not
RB>sure what software/configuration changes need to be made to set up the serial
RB>link.
You'll need a null modem for your cable. The Imagewriter doesn't use a
straight serial link.
Also, refer to your DOS manual about the MODE command. You'll need to set
up MODE to reroute the LPT1 port (or whatever port you want it to go
through) to COM1 (or whatever serial port you're using). That's only 1/4
the battle. The big part is finding drivers for the various programs you
plan on running. The only program I've found so far that fully supports
the Imagewriter II is WordPerfect 5.1.
